For the 2025 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 462 students in Forest City Comm School District. This district's average pre testing ranking is 6/10, which is in the top 50% of public pre schools in Iowa.
Public Preschool in Forest City Comm School District have an average math proficiency score of 67% (versus the Iowa public pre school average of 70%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 69%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 20%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public preschool average of 27% (majority Hispanic).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$15,534 in this school district is less than the state median of $16,468.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$13,304 is less than the state median of $16,042.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
